Structured_descriptionAutomated_descriptionPredicted to enable diphthine methylesterase activity. Predicted to be involved in protein histidyl modification to diphthamide. Predicted to be located in cytoplasm. Is an ortholog of human DPH7 (diphthamide biosynthesis 7).Paper_evidenceWBPaper00065943
